Strategic Planning Manager (Internal Applicants Only)

PLEASE NOTE THIS POST IS ONLY OPEN TO INTERNAL APPLICANTS

Organisation: Leicestershire County Council

Work Location: County Hall, Glenfield, Leicestershire, LE3 8RA

Salary: Grade 13, £ 49,211 - £53,826 per annum (pro rata for part time) (pay award pending)

Working Hours: Full time, 37 hours - Monday to Friday

Contract Type: Fixed term 18 months

Closing Date: 21st August 2026

Interview date: 2nd September 2026

Are you looking for a rewarding career where you can make a difference and influence change?

Do you want a job where no two days are the same?

About the Role

This role will suit an ambitious and self-motivated person with experience of project management, innovation, social care policy and change leadership who is willing to grasp fresh challenges and learn new skills to help Adults and Culture successfully navigate Local Government Re-organisation and to lead in the further development of co-production across the department. You will work with departmental leaders to develop and implement strategic plans (including Commissioning plans) and ensure that engagement and co-production influences strategy and service delivery and that people’s voices are heard.

Following the successful promotion of the previous post-holder to a Head of Service role, we are inviting expressions of interest for an 18-month secondment to join a small, friendly, supportive and highly performing strategic team, working at the cutting-edge of strategy development and preparations for Local Government Reorganisation.

About You

To apply for this post, you must be able to evidence in your application how you meet the following criteria:

  • Have a relevant degree/professional qualification or an equivalent level of relevant experience.
  • Experience of project management and delivery of complex projects, including policy development and implementation.
  • Good knowledge of current key issues facing Adult Social Care Services Departments, Local Authorities and the NHS, with the ability to constantly update knowledge, particularly in relation to national policy and its local impact.
  • High levels of political awareness and a strong understanding of the wider strategic and political context within Leicestershire.
  • Successful experience of working in a complex partnership setting.
  • Understanding of strategic commissioning.
  • Strong experience of setting clear priorities and objectives and negotiating and implementing effective outcomes.
